5 Themes Of Geography
San Francisco,California
Place
Physical Characteristics: Some Physical Characteristics
of San Francisco are that it is very hilly there. In San
Francisco there are two major waterways the San
Francisco Bay and the Pacific Ocean. In San Francisco it
is very foggy due to the cool ocean air and the warm
water of the Pacific Ocean. San Francisco has lush forests
with many animals in the hills.
Human Characteristics: Some Human
Characteristics of San Francisco are the Golden Gate
Bridge it’s located between San Francisco and Marin
County. There are also large skyscrapers. Another Human
Characteristic is houses. Parks are also a Human
Characteristic of San Francisco. In San Francisco and
most of California there are many different races and
religions.
Human Environment Interaction
Some Human Environment Interactions of San
Francisco is population, it causes traffic. The population of
San Francisco alone is about 776,733 people. Earthquakes are
the biggest threat of natural disaster in California. Large
earthquakes can destroy building, roads, and bridges and
sometimes damage whole cities. Pollution is another threat in
California. Chemicals from cars, factories, and other sources
cause pollution.

Movement
Movement is also transportation and some ways to get around
in San Francisco are airports, highways, waterways, street cars, and
bridges.Transportation is important in San Francisco because the
population is so high so it’s important to have many different
transportation systems.
